Turf Field Update to Members

The Mooredale Soccer Club has struggled in recent years to find enough field space to accommodate both our house league (1302 players) and our Rep and Select teams (137 players) . In addition to Rosedale Park and Riverdale Park East, we have arranged for a patchwork of private fields that the Rep and Select teams rent, to cover the required practice times and home games. This year, we have been able to secure space at Branksome Hall (for a one year pilot project). We are also permitting some space at The Toronto French School, The Bishop Strachan School, Upper Canada College and Earl Grey Public School.
Mooredale Soccer Club was approached last June by a parent from Rosedale Junior Public School to see if Mooredale would be interested in partnering in a project to install an artificial turf field at RPS. Some parents at RPS began a process to gather information and consider the idea. In February 2010, we were approached by a parent from Our Lady of Perpetual Help School to ask whether Mooredale would consider a partnership to install artificial turf there. At this point, parents at both schools were involved in preparing initial plans and they consulted with TDSB and TCDSB officials to understand what the Boards’ process and requirements are for this kind of capital project. Since MSC has no long-term solution to the soccer field shortage for our growing Rep and Select program, the Soccer Club created a Turf Field Committee to investigate the options and make recommendations to the Mooredale Board of Directors.
Since the initial Turf Committee meeting on March 23rd, things have moved quite quickly, since all parties were interested in building a field as soon as possible, to alleviate the severe shortage of space for practices. Ultimately, Mooredale’s goal was to find a permanent space for a regulation mini soccer field (60x40yards) and in the best possible case, also find a regulation size full soccer field (minimum 100x50 yards). Our volunteers prepared a compelling business plan, showing that the rental fees we are currently paying to other locations on behalf of the Rep and Select program could be used to support a Mooredale capital contribution and modest operating costs of one and possibly two turf fields on a partnered basis.
On April 6th we received word from the Co-Chair of the Rosedale Parent Council that RPS would not proceed with a turf field at this time. We also received confirmation from the Chair of the CSAC at OLPH that they were hoping to proceed with their project.
The Mooredale Board of Directors considered a comprehensive business plan for an OLPH mini field, prepared by the Turf Committee, at their April 28th meeting and agreed to proceed with the next steps. On May 18th, Mooredale participated in an open house for OLPH parents and local residents to communicate its partnership proposal and to better understand the sensitivities of the community. Mooredale continues to prepare information at the request of TCDSB officials in order to meet their June Board meeting deadline. The final decision would rest with the TCDSB on the merits of Mooredale’s proposal relative to other alternatives and no outcome can be assured at this point in time.
